Interventional Neurology Market To Showcase Energetic Demand During The Period Until 2026

Tissue plasminogen activators (tPAs) are used for treatment of stroke, aneurysms, stenosis, and vascular malformations. A study published in the New England Journal of Medicine stated that Neurointerventional surgery in addition to IV-administered "clot-busting" tissue plasminogen activator (IV-tPA) therapy is more effective than administering IV-tPA alone for the treatment of stroke. According to the Brain Aneurysm Foundation (BAF), brain aneurysm accounts for around 500,000 deaths each year. BAF estimates that aneurysm is predominant in the age group of 35–60 years. Moreover, globally around 15 million people suffer a stroke every year, as per stats released by the World Heart Federation. High incidence of stroke and brain aneurysm is contributing to increasing demand for interventional neurology devices.
